Hello.

Many years ago, I used DOSbox and the old DOOM DOS files to play back and record demos in my old DOOM 2 mods with their own custom pwads, DeHackEd (deh), etc.: http://zimage.com/~ant/antfarm/files/doom2/j2doom/j2doom.html ... They were only 320x240 and blurry. I'd like to do higher resolutions, better graphics (Doomsday?), etc. Can any of the newer DOOM programs do this?

Eternity Engine and PrBoom-Plus are both compatible with vanilla wads and demo playback, while allowing high resolutions and other modern port features.
